feat: improve Apple Music search for Japanese content
- Add Japanese character detection to prioritize JP storefront - Improve album/artist matching logic with helper functions - Support flexible matching for albums with extra text (e.g., "- Single") - Handle comma-separated artists by matching primary artist - Clean up code by removing duplicate logic and verbose logging - Fix issue where Japanese albums weren't found due to strict matching This ensures albums like "ランデヴー" properly fetch artwork from Apple Music even when Last.fm has no images available. 🤖 Generated with [Claude Code](https://claude.ai/code) Co-Authored-By: Claude <noreply@anthropic.com>
